Output 511513e43a4d92d0da6c3eb535e2c275f76eec442609f07292e298d2a7c66c94:3

value
28643237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 369fa56b7b952f46072dbe6d5306e2205dc66aa6 OP_EQUAL
address
MCsyyCXHqEWX8tHNxBDvtAaecPJjQeEhXX
transaction
511513e43a4d92d0da6c3eb535e2c275f76eec442609f07292e298d2a7c66c94
spent
true